## test conversion from UTF-8 to UTF-16 (for Windows APIs)
# empty arrays
@test transcode(UInt16, UInt8[]) == UInt16[]
@test transcode(UInt8, UInt16[]) == UInt8[]
# UTF-8-like sequences
V8 = [
# 1-byte (ASCII)
([0x00],[0x0000])
([0x0a],[0x000a])
([0x7f],[0x007f])
# 2-byte
([0xc0,0x80],[0x0000]) # overlong encoding
([0xc1,0xbf],[0x007f]) # overlong encoding
([0xc2,0x80],[0x0080])
([0xc3,0xbf],[0x00ff])
([0xc4,0x80],[0x0100])
([0xc4,0xa3],[0x0123])
([0xdf,0xbf],[0x07ff])
# 3-byte
([0xe0,0x80,0x80],[0x0000]) # overlong encoding
([0xe0,0x81,0xbf],[0x007f]) # overlong encoding
([0xe0,0x82,0x80],[0x0080]) # overlong encoding
([0xe0,0x9f,0xbf],[0x07ff]) # overlong encoding
([0xe0,0xa0,0x80],[0x0800])
([0xe0,0xa2,0x9a],[0x089a])
([0xe1,0x88,0xb4],[0x1234])
([0xea,0xaf,0x8d],[0xabcd])
([0xed,0x9f,0xbf],[0xd7ff])
([0xed,0xa0,0x80],[0xd800]) # invalid code point – high surrogate
([0xed,0xaf,0xbf],[0xdbff]) # invalid code point – high surrogate
([0xed,0xb0,0x80],[0xdc00]) # invalid code point – low surrogate
([0xed,0xbf,0xbf],[0xdfff]) # invalid code point – low surrogate
([0xee,0x80,0x80],[0xe000])
([0xef,0xbf,0xbf],[0xffff])
# 4-byte
([0xf0,0x80,0x80,0x80],[0x0000]) # overlong encoding
([0xf0,0x80,0x81,0xbf],[0x007f]) # overlong encoding
([0xf0,0x80,0x82,0x80],[0x0080]) # overlong encoding
([0xf0,0x80,0x9f,0xbf],[0x07ff]) # overlong encoding
([0xf0,0x80,0xa0,0x80],[0x0800]) # overlong encoding
([0xf0,0x8f,0xbf,0xbf],[0xffff]) # overlong encoding
([0xf0,0x90,0x80,0x80],[0xd800,0xdc00]) # U+10000
([0xf0,0x90,0x8d,0x88],[0xd800,0xdf48]) # U+10348
([0xf0,0x90,0x90,0xb7],[0xd801,0xdc37]) # U+10437
([0xf0,0xa4,0xad,0xa2],[0xd852,0xdf62]) # U+24b62
([0xf2,0xab,0xb3,0x9e],[0xda6f,0xdcde]) # U+abcde
([0xf3,0xbf,0xbf,0xbf],[0xdbbf,0xdfff]) # U+fffff
([0xf4,0x80,0x80,0x80],[0xdbc0,0xdc00]) # U+100000
([0xf4,0x8a,0xaf,0x8d],[0xdbea,0xdfcd]) # U+10abcd
([0xf4,0x8f,0xbf,0xbf],[0xdbff,0xdfff]) # U+10ffff
]
# non UTF-8-like sequences
X8 = Vector{UInt8}[
# invalid 1-byte sequences
[0x80], # 1 leading ones
[0xbf],
[0xc0], # 2 leading ones
[0xdf],
[0xe0], # 3 leading ones
[0xef],
[0xf0], # 4 leading ones
[0xf7],
[0xf8], # 5 leading ones
[0xfb],
[0xfc], # 6 leading ones
[0xfd],
[0xfe], # 7 leading ones
[0xff], # 8 leading ones
# other invalid sequences
[0xf4,0x90,0xbf,0xbf],
[0xf4,0x91,0x80,0x80],
[0xf7,0x80,0x80,0x80],
[0xf7,0xbf,0xbf,0xbf],
[0xf8,0x80,0x80,0x80],
[0xf8,0xbf,0xbf,0xbf],
[0xff,0x80,0x80,0x80],
[0xff,0xbf,0xbf,0xbf],
]
for s in [map(first,V8); X8],
i = 1:length(s)-1,
j = i+1:length(s)-(i==1)
ss = s[i:j]
ss in X8 || push!(X8, ss)
end
sort!(X8, lt=lexless)
sort!(X8, by=length)
I8 = [(s,map(UInt16,s)) for s in X8]
for (X,Y,Z) in ((V8,V8,V8), (I8,V8,I8), (V8,I8,V8), (V8,V8,I8), (I8,V8,V8))
for (a8, a16) in X
@test transcode(UInt16, a8) == a16
for (b8, b16) in Y
ab8 = [a8; b8]
ab16 = [a16; b16]
@test transcode(UInt16, ab8) == ab16
for (c8, c16) in Z
abc8 = [ab8; c8]
abc16 = [ab16; c16]
@test transcode(UInt16, abc8) == abc16
end
end
end
end
# UTF-16-like sequences
V16 = [
# 1-unit UTF-16, 1-byte UTF-8 (ASCII)
([0x0000],[0x00])
([0x000a],[0x0a])
([0x007f],[0x7f])
# 1-unit UTF-16, 2-byte UTF-8
([0x0080],[0xc2,0x80])
([0x00ff],[0xc3,0xbf])
([0x0100],[0xc4,0x80])
([0x0123],[0xc4,0xa3])
([0x07ff],[0xdf,0xbf])
# 1-unit UTF-16, 3-byte UTF-8
([0x0800],[0xe0,0xa0,0x80])
([0x089a],[0xe0,0xa2,0x9a])
([0x1234],[0xe1,0x88,0xb4])
([0xabcd],[0xea,0xaf,0x8d])
([0xd7ff],[0xed,0x9f,0xbf])
([0xe000],[0xee,0x80,0x80])
([0xffff],[0xef,0xbf,0xbf])
# 2-unit UTF-16, 4-byte UTF-8
([0xd800,0xdc00],[0xf0,0x90,0x80,0x80]) # U+10000
([0xd800,0xdf48],[0xf0,0x90,0x8d,0x88]) # U+10348
([0xd801,0xdc37],[0xf0,0x90,0x90,0xb7]) # U+10437
([0xd852,0xdf62],[0xf0,0xa4,0xad,0xa2]) # U+24b62
([0xda6f,0xdcde],[0xf2,0xab,0xb3,0x9e]) # U+abcde
([0xdbbf,0xdfff],[0xf3,0xbf,0xbf,0xbf]) # U+fffff
([0xdbc0,0xdc00],[0xf4,0x80,0x80,0x80]) # U+100000
([0xdbea,0xdfcd],[0xf4,0x8a,0xaf,0x8d]) # U+10abcd
([0xdbff,0xdfff],[0xf4,0x8f,0xbf,0xbf]) # U+10ffff
]
I16 = [
([0xd800],[0xed,0xa0,0x80]) # high surrogate
([0xdbff],[0xed,0xaf,0xbf]) # high surrogate
([0xdc00],[0xed,0xb0,0x80]) # low surrogate
([0xdfff],[0xed,0xbf,0xbf]) # low surrogate
]
for (X,Y,Z) in ((V16,V16,V16), (I16,V16,I16), (V16,I16,V16), (V16,V16,I16), (I16,V16,V16))
for (a16, a8) in X
@test transcode(UInt8, a16) == a8
@test transcode(UInt16, a8) == a16
for (b16, b8) in Y
ab16 = [a16; b16]
ab8 = [a8; b8]
@test transcode(UInt8, ab16) == ab8
@test transcode(UInt16, ab8) == ab16
for (c16, c8) in Z
abc16 = [ab16; c16]
abc8 = [ab8; c8]
@test transcode(UInt8, abc16) == abc8
@test transcode(UInt16, abc8) == abc16
end
end
end
end
let s = "abcα🐨\0x\0"
for T in (UInt8, UInt16, UInt32, Int32)
@test transcode(T, s) == transcode(T, s.data)
@test transcode(String, transcode(T, s)) == s
end
end
